Like 2 days ago i installed my AVIC N1 DVD in my celi.

I bought the harness that plugs my DVD in the stock amp (with RCAs) etc.
I plugged the blue/white cable to the Amp remote.

Then, yesterday, i tried to installed my subs.

Everything went fine untill i remove the DVD and ONLY plugged my subs amp remote with the car amp remote.

When i first try to start the DVD, all the lights where blinking blue and nothing was happenning (the red light was blinking when i removed the face though - as if it was working just ok).

So i removed everyting and made new connections with new tape.

When i tried to start my car, my DVD blinked twice and then i heard something like if it had fried only there wasnt any smoke.

Now my DVD wont power up at all... so i brought it back to repaire...

After talking to my friend, he told me that it could possible be my car amp that fried... wich could be logic since my DVD gets is power from it...

Oh btw, i tried to powert the DVD without the amp subs remote and it was doing the same thing...

Anyone thinks he's right? Cause i'd be ****ed if so and would have to buy a stock amp ... and that would REALLY be a pain in the ass to find
